Description
Pressure transmitter is a kind of equipment which converts pressure into pneumatic signal or electric signal for control and remote transmission.
It can convert gas, liquid and other physical pressure parameters sensed by the load cell sensor into standard electrical signals (such as 4~20mADC, etc.), which can be used to supply secondary instruments such as alarm, recorder and regulator for measurement, indication and process adjustment.
The wireless pressure transmitter adopts the wireless remote transmission module added on this basis, which can form a pressure acquisition system with our intelligent wireless receiving terminal. This product is widely used in various industrial pressure measuring systems, such as oil fields, electric power, petrochemical and some occasions where wiring is inconvenient.

Introduction
KLD800 series 80G radar level gauge adopts frequency modulated continuous wave (FMCW) technology. The antenna emits a high-frequency FM radar signal, and the frequency of the radar signal increases linearly. The transmitted radar signal is received by the same antenna after being reflected by the measured medium. At the same time, the frequency difference between the transmitted signal frequency and the received signal frequency is proportional to the measured distance. The collected frequency difference signal is subjected to fast Fourier transform (FFT) to obtain the spectrum of the reflected echo, and the distance to the target to be measured is calculated based on this.
